2008. Man, I still can't figure out why nobody cares about Coteaux Champenois except me. This is gorgeous. I actually might have pegged it for red Burgundy at first as it is thicker and heavier than Coteaux Champenois pinot tends to be. But it still has that characteristic Champenois minerality that doesn't really fit with any Burgundy I can think of, as if the wine was full of metal shavings. There's a somewhat gamy layer there too which comes out on the back end. This is really nice, not quite as graceful or weightless as some CC but still a very elegant and satisfying drink and packed with personality. — 10 years ago
